At this point I should use a different frontend, but given how often YouTube likes to break anything connected to it with its constant changes, I've put it off...

However it's not even the insistence on shorts that's got me writing this. It's their tile/square scaling for videos in general. On my display they're so massive you only see around six to eight videos at default zoom.

Even more annoying is they seem to go back and forth on this, so some days it's like this then it's back to something that lets me see a multitude of videos to choose from without constant scrolling. I understand there are way bigger problems with YouTube than this, but it's bizarre that among all the criticisms I haven't seen this as much.

The content recommendations vary wildly to often being trash, the push of shorts on desktop is bad, and to top it off they seem to want to make the basic browsing experience awful too. Yet they've basically got a near monopoly on user-uploaded videos so I'm stuck venting about them instead of moving to alternatives.

Somebody figure out how to make PeerTube or similar really happen for web's sake.
